During the week of July 20-26, memecoin activity on Solana reached levels not seen since August of last year. Data from Blockworks shows that memecoins accounted for 29% of the network's spot decentralized exchange volume, a notable jump from just a few weeks prior when the figure ranged from 10% to 15%.

The rest of the chart refutes the simplified conclusion that Solana is a meme-dominated network. SOL-stablecoin pairs accounted for 37% of trading volume for the same week, with stablecoin-to-stablecoin swaps making up another 22%. Foreign tokens accounted for 5%, while project tokens and tokenized assets each accounted for 3%. Memes ranked second, not first.

$ANSEM Brought Idle Traders Back to Work

The revival of memecoins in the network can essentially be traced back to a single token. $ANSEM, or "The Black Bull," was launched on Pump.fun in late June. It has no product, team, or roadmap. Its advantage, however, is its connection to Ansem, one of the most active traders on Solana, after an anonymous developer sent a large portion of the token supply to his wallet, and he decided to use it rather than ignore it. He then promised to redistribute his Pump.fun creator fees to holders through weekly giveaways. It was this promise, not any protocol mechanism, that traders were buying.

$ANSEM saw an explosive surge of roughly 18,000% in just three days. The growth didn't stop there, and its market capitalization peaked around $449 million on July 7th. This alone was able to breathe new life into Solana. Trading volumes on Pump.fun gradually began to rise, and according to DefiLlama, about $614 million of Solana's roughly $1.65 billion daily DEX trading volume is now traded on that platform.

Notably, this is happening at a time when sentiment in the crypto sector is still in the fear zone, at a level of 29.

Stablecoin Volume Exceeded $15 Billion and Remained at That Level Throughout the Downturn

The memecoin revival does not mean the network has regained its 'meme-chain' status. That definition stopped fitting Solana some time ago, and the volume structure is just the tip of the iceberg of the reasons why.

In July, stablecoin supply volume exceeded $15 billion. Stablecoins other than USDC and USDT account for about $4.81 billion of that. The key is not the peak amount, but its resilience. This liquidity did not disappear during the 2026 downturn, when speculative capital typically flees first.

Two companies have leveraged this chain. Western Union deployed USDPT on Solana as a settlement layer, and B2C2 named this chain its primary settlement network for stablecoins. B2C2 is an institutional market maker, so this decision is operational and concerns where trade settlements actually occur. It is not a partnership announcement.

In Terms of Real-World Asset Associations, Solana Has Quietly Taken a Leading Role

Solana hosts 2,582 tokenized real-world assets, more than any other network by number of assets, according to data from rwa.xyz. The total value of distributed assets in the network has exceeded $3.5 billion. Only Robinhood Chain has more asset holders, with Robinhood's holder base being formed by a single broker bringing its users onto the chain, while Solana's is formed by a wider range of issuers.

Stablecoins and RWAs are the unglamorous half of the network. However, it is this half that grew while prices fell.

Memecoin volumes are cyclical by nature. Over twelve months, they dropped from 29% to single digits and returned to their former level, and this will repeat the next time a ticker goes up 300% in a week. Stablecoin supply and risk-weighted asset (RWA) counts have moved in one direction over the same period, including the parts of it that no one enjoyed.

Top 10% of American Households Capture 88% of Wealth, How Is the AI Era Cake Divided?

AI Worsens Wealth Inequality as Top 10% of US Families Garner 88% of Stock Gains (2019-2026) A report from the China Finance 40 Forum highlights that the AI boom is significantly widening wealth inequality in the United States. From 2019 to Q1 2026, wealth from directly held stocks by US households nearly doubled from $29 trillion to approximately $55 trillion, with rapid growth concentrated post-2023, coinciding with the AI-driven stock market surge. The distribution of these gains has been starkly uneven. Between 2022 and Q1 2026, the wealth increase of about $21 trillion was captured almost entirely by the wealthiest families: the top 10% secured roughly 88% ($18.5 trillion), while the bottom 50% received only about 1% ($0.2 trillion). This has contributed to a growing disparity in disposable income shares. The report, referencing economic historian Robert Allen, draws parallels to historical technological shifts like the "Engels' Pause" during the First Industrial Revolution, where worker wages stagnated despite productivity gains. Huang Yiping of Peking University identifies four mechanisms through which AI impacts income distribution: capital-bias (reducing labor's income share), task polarization (hollowing out middle-skill jobs), skill-based digital divides, and wealth amplification through assets. He warns that if this trend continues, strong supply growth driven by AI could be undermined by persistently weak consumer demand, threatening sustainable economic growth.
